Description

This is an approximately two day (50 minute class period) lesson to introduce and practice using marking measuring tools: measuring tapes, speed squares, carpenter's/framing squares, levels, and chalklines. Occasionally the lab aspect of this lesson in day two leaks over into a third day.

Both a teacher lesson outline and student handout are included. The outline contains frameworks for Arkansas, brief instructions for the teacher, a set up plan for each tool station, and higher level and cross-curricular questioning to begin day two. The student handout contains instructions and questions to answer as they rotate through each tool station.
